Analysis
The most recent figure for getting credit total score in Azerbaijan is 20 DB15-20 methodology, measured in 2019. That is the highest value across all 7 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 25.0% on the previous year and up 150.0% over ten years.
That places Azerbaijan 1st out of 188 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the top 10%.

About this data
The total score for getting credit is the sum of the strength of legal rights index and the depth of credit information index, based on the methodology in the DB15-20 studies.
